Angerlohe is a landscape conservation area spanning approximately 40 hectares, located within the 23rd district of Munich. This region is characterized by its oak and hornbeam forest, a remnant of the historical Lohwaldgürtel, which provides a diverse natural setting. The terrain, with its light woodlands and accessible paths, makes Angerlohe suitable for several sports like touring cycling, jogging, road cycling, hiking, and more. What is Angerlohe?

Angerlohe is a landscape conservation area spanning approximately 40 hectares (about 100 acres). It is characterized by an oak and hornbeam forest, representing a remnant of the historical Lohwaldgürtel around Munich. The area is located within the 23rd district of Munich.

What are the natural features of Angerlohe?

Angerlohe is primarily an oak and hornbeam forest, a significant remnant of the historical Lohwaldgürtel. It boasts rich biodiversity, including plants like Turk's Alliance and wood anemone, and is home to protected species such as the green toad in its ponds. The area is designated as a landscape conservation area.
